    Get you up to speed: Two paramedics and patient die after ambulance crash in N.B.

    Two paramedics and a patient inside an ambulance died after a collision with a transport truck in New Brunswick, just west of the Confederation Bridge. The incident involved emergency personnel responding to a call.

    The incident is under investigation by local authorities, who are examining the circumstances surrounding the collision. As of now, no further information regarding the identities of those involved or potential charges has been disclosed.

    The New Brunswick government has expressed its condolences to the families affected by the tragic accident, announcing an investigation into the incident. Local communities are rallying for increased safety measures for emergency vehicles on highways, with officials signalling potential new protocols in response to the collision.

    What remains unclear — The circumstances leading to the collision between the ambulance and the transport truck have not been detailed.
